What it is and what it’s for\nThe HARDELL Plastic Rechargeable Digital Caliper is a compact 6-inch measuring tool designed for everyday DIY tasks. It combines a lightweight plastic build with a digital display in high-contrast orange for readability in typical workshop lighting. The caliper aims to replace disposable batteries with a rechargeable setup, so you can measure objects from small jewellery pieces to furniture components without frequent battery changes.\n\n## How it performs\nOn paper, you should expect a workable accuracy of ±0.2mm with 0.01mm resolution. The device offers inside, outside, depth and step measurements, plus an inch/mm toggle, so one tool covers several common measuring needs. Readings are intended to stay stable without constant re-zeroing, and the device includes tight jaws for more reliable results. The display is designed for clear numbers under normal ambient light, there’s no backlight, so readability can depend on the environment. A 20‑minute fast charge is claimed to deliver several months of use, which can be a real convenience if you’re tired of hunting for tiny batteries.\n\n## What stands out vs drawbacks\nPros include the long recharge life, the range of measurement modes in a single tool, and the gentle plastic construction that won’t scratch delicate surfaces. It also comes with a storage box for protection. A notable limitation is the lack of a backlit screen, which can affect readability in dim garages or under sinks. Some users may also want a metal caliper for harsher environments or higher rigidity, with plastic, the tool may feel less robust for heavy daily use.\n\n## Who it’s for\nIf you’re tackling DIY projects at home, doing jewellery sizing, or assembling light furniture, this caliper can be a practical everyday companion. It’s likely well suited to hobbyists and students who value a straightforward, low-maintenance tool over maximum durability. It may suit classrooms or shared workshops where a gentle, affordable option is preferred.\n\n## When it makes sense to buy\nChoose this model if you want a rechargeable alternative to disposable batteries and you don’t need a backlit display. It helps if your measuring tasks are spread across varying types (inside, outside, depth, step) and you prefer a single device rather than multiple gadgets. The lightweight build and storage case add to its practicality for short jobs and portable use.\n\n## Before you buy, consider this\nCheck whether you primarily work in very low-light conditions, you may miss some readings without illumination. Confirm that a plastic body meets your durability expectations for the environment (home workshop vs. a busy factory setting). If you routinely require extreme precision or high-frequency measurements, a sturdier option with metal construction might be more appropriate.\n\n## How it compares to other approaches\nFor casual tasks, a digital caliper like this offers quick readings and flexibility with multiple measurements, a step above traditional dial calipers in speed and ease of use. If you prioritise longevity in tough environments, a metal caliper or a device with a backlit display could be preferable. If you value minimising maintenance, the rechargeable design removes the ongoing need for battery replacements, which is a real advantage for many home users.\n\n## Is it worth it? Final verdict\nWorth considering if you want a lightweight, versatile tool that reduces battery fuss and covers common measurement needs with a single instrument. It may not be the best option if you require backlighting or peak durability for heavy-duty or industrial use.\n\n## Quick FAQ\n- How long does a charge last? The claim is up to months from a 20‑minute charge, depending on use.\n- Can I use it for precise jewellery work? Yes, it supports 0.01mm resolution and multiple measurement modes suitable for small parts.\n- Is the display easy to read in daylight? Yes, the high-contrast orange display is designed for readability in normal ambient light.\n
